1 --- Makefile.orig 2022-02-26 22:42:47.000000000 +0100
2 +++ Makefile 2022-03-15 12:40:58.057697494 +0100
4 perl -ne 's!\@INSTALLDIR\@!$(PREFIX)!g ; print' < bin/gprename > build/gprename
5 perl -ne 's!\@INSTALLDIR\@!$(PREFIX)!g ; print' < bin/gprename.desktop > build/gprename.desktop
7 -install: uninstall build
9 # Compile all .po files to .mo
10 msgfmt -o build/locale/ca.mo locale/ca.po
11 msgfmt -o build/locale/de.mo locale/de.po
14 install -d "$(DESTDIR)"
15 install -d "$(DESTDIR)/bin"
16 - install -d "/usr/share"
17 - install -d "/usr/share/icons"
18 + install -d "$(DESTDIR)/share"
19 + install -d "$(DESTDIR)/share/icons/hicolor/64x64/apps/"
20 install -d "$(DESTDIR)/share/applications"
21 install -d "$(DESTDIR)/share/man"
22 install -d "$(DESTDIR)/share/man/man1"
25 # Copy all files in the filesystem
26 install -m 755 build/gprename "$(DESTDIR)/bin/"
27 - install -m 644 icon/gprename.png "/usr/share/icons/"
28 + install -m 644 icon/gprename.png "$(DESTDIR)/share/icons/hicolor/64x64/apps/"
29 install -m 644 man/gprename.1 "$(DESTDIR)/share/man/man1/"
30 install -m 644 build/locale/ca.mo "$(DESTDIR)/share/locale/ca/LC_MESSAGES/gprename.mo"
31 install -m 644 build/locale/de.mo "$(DESTDIR)/share/locale/de/LC_MESSAGES/gprename.mo"
33 install -m 644 build/locale/ru.mo "$(DESTDIR)/share/locale/ru/LC_MESSAGES/gprename.mo"
34 install -m 644 build/locale/sv.mo "$(DESTDIR)/share/locale/sv/LC_MESSAGES/gprename.mo"
35 install -m 644 build/locale/zh_CN.mo "$(DESTDIR)/share/locale/zh_CN/LC_MESSAGES/gprename.mo"
36 - desktop-file-install bin/gprename.desktop
37 - update-desktop-database
38 + install -m 644 bin/gprename.desktop "$(DESTDIR)/share/applications/gprename.desktop"
39 +# update-desktop-database
40 @echo "Installation completed."